According to the American Cancer Society, experts believe that talc particles applied to the genital area or on sanitary napkins may travel through the vagina, uterus and fallopian tubes to the ovaries and reproductive tract, where it can remain lodged for many years. Cohort studies using meta-analysis suggest that talc exposure is a significant risk factor for epithelial ovarian cancer, with women who have used talcum powder about 30% more likely to be diagnosed than women who have not. In the early 1970s, the company commissioned and paid for a study of Italian talc miners, but only after telling the researchers the results it wanted. On Jan. 30, the U.S. Court of Appeals for the Third Circuit dismissed the first talc bankruptcy after finding Johnson & Johnson subsidiary LTL Management wasn't in financial distress. The In a watershed case, the Eastern District Missouri Court of Appeals devastatingly concluded that a reasonable inference from all this evidence is that, motivated by profits, the defendants [Johnson & Johnson] disregarded the safety of consumers despite their knowledge the talc in their products caused ovarian cancer. The court said that the plaintiffs showed clear and convincing evidence that the defendants engaged in conduct that was outrageous because of evil motive or reckless indifference. The court awarded $500 million in actual damages and $1.62 billion in punitive damages to 22 women suffering from ovarian cancer. April 27 (Reuters) - Johnson & Johnson (JNJ.N) said on Thursday it has agreed to retain all talc-related liabilities arising from litigation in the United States and Canada and will "indemnify" newly formed consumer health unit Kenvue for all costs.
